Folding cart
By designing a column connection between the bottom and top frames in the folding trolley, combined with a detachable canvas bag and connecting plate, the upper and lower beams can be rotated, solving the problem of cumbersome operation of traditional folding trolleys and achieving better folding effect and space reduction.

A folding stroller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of folding trolley technology, specifically a folding trolley. Background Technology
[0002] Trolleys are used for moving items and are becoming increasingly popular in the market, especially camping trolleys. Traditional trolleys require manual control of multiple parts to fold and store, which is very cumbersome.
[0003] CN115123357A discloses a folding trolley, including an upper frame, a lower frame, a front wheel support frame, a rear wheel support frame, a first linkage rod, and a handle. It includes a pivot plate, an upper front frame rod, and an upper rear frame rod. The front end of the pivot plate is hinged to the upper front frame rod, and the rear end is fixedly connected to the upper rear frame rod. The lower frame includes a lower front frame rod and a lower rear frame rod located at the front and rear positions, respectively, and the lower front and lower rear frame rods are hinged together. The lower rear frame rod includes a sliding seat that slides relative to the rear frame rod. The hinge axis between the front wheel support frame and the pivot plate is coaxial with the hinge axis between the rear wheel support frame and the pivot plate. The first linkage rod is hinged to the sliding seat, the rear wheel support frame, and the handle sequentially from bottom to top. The handle is pivotally connected to the upper rear frame rod, and the lower end of the handle includes a limiting mechanism for restricting the movement of the first linkage rod. Folding is very simple and convenient.
[0004] Existing technology simply folds the cart, but its width is still too large to be folded further. Therefore, we propose a folding cart. Summary of the Invention
[0005] The purpose of this invention is to provide a folding trolley to solve the problems in the prior art.
[0006] To achieve the above objectives, the present invention provides the following technical solution: a folding cart, comprising a cart body, a bracket mounted on the top of the cart body, a folding frame mounted on the top of the bracket, and a canvas bag detachably mounted inside the folding frame;
[0007] The folding frame includes a bottom frame, uprights, a top frame, a bottom post, and a bottom support. The bottom frame and the top frame are connected by the uprights. The four corners of the bottom support are connected to the four corners of the bottom frame by the bottom posts. One end of the bottom post is rotatably connected to the bottom support, and the other end of the bottom post is rotatably connected to the lower connector.
[0008] The bottom frame includes four upper beams and four upper connectors, with adjacent upper beams connected by the upper connectors.
[0009] The top frame includes four lower beams and four lower connectors, with adjacent lower beams connected by the lower connectors.
[0010] Preferably, both ends of the upper beam are rotatably connected to corresponding upper connecting members, and both ends of the lower beam are rotatably connected to corresponding lower connecting members.
[0011] Preferably, both the upper beam and the lower beam include a middle beam and end beams, and the two ends of the middle beam are rotatably connected to end beams.
[0012] Preferably, it also includes a connecting plate, the two ends of which are fixed to the upper beam and the lower beam respectively, the top of the connecting plate is configured as a bent structure, and the upper part of the canvas bag is hung on the bent structure of the connecting plate.
[0013]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of this utility model are as follows: After the folding frame is removed, one end of the bottom column is rotatably connected to the bottom support, and the other end of the bottom column is rotatably connected to the lower connector; both ends of the upper beam are rotatably connected to the corresponding upper connectors, and both ends of the lower beam are rotatably connected to the corresponding lower connectors; both the upper beam and the lower beam include a middle beam and end beams, and both ends of the middle beam are rotatably connected to end beams; therefore, this application can achieve folding on all sides to form a columnar structure; the folding effect is better.
